The MCU’s Black Panther cast are a very close-knit bunch, with strong bonds forming between them in the wake of Chadwick Boseman’s tragic death and the emotional production of Wakanda Forever. As such, most of them are eager to return to the fictional nation as soon as possible.

Recommended Videos

Shaunette Renée Wilson is about to grace our screens as Agent Mason in Indiana Jones and the Dial of Destiny, having appeared as a Dora Milaje warrior in Black Panther. Sadly, she was absent from Wakanda Forever, but would jump at the chance to wield a high-tech spear once again, as she revealed to ComicBook at the Dial of Destiny premiere.

“Oh my God. Yeah. Oh, absolutely. That is easy. Without question for sure. And like a kid of a ’90s, it’s such a beautiful time.”

A third Black Panther will eventually arrive, though at this rate we’re expecting it around the end of the 2020s. Thankfully, the MCU will return to Wakanda before then on Disney Plus. The as-yet-untitled  Wakanda-based TV show is said to focus on the Dora Milaje, with Danai Gurira all but confirming she’ll return as Okoye to star in it.

If that comes to pass, we suspect Wilson may get a call from Marvel Studios to return to the franchise. Right now, we don’t even know her character’s name, so it’d be neat to see her fleshed out a little, explore how the Dora Milaje function as an intelligence and combat bureau, and what the fallout from Wakanda Forever will be on the country.
